The Michael Chavez Center for Economic Opportunity offers the Monument Corridor and wider Concord community opportunities in job training, career coaching and employment connections. We empower individuals to become financially self-sufficient, realize their personal potential and actively participate in the community.

In 1997, a comprehensive survey was conducted of the Monument community that revealed some alarming statistics. Poverty, unemployment, and crime were just some of the issues in the Monument corridor. Unwilling to let this go unnoticed, we created a safe haven for people to find work and a better quality of life. A hiring hall launched to ensure quality work and fair wages for about 30 workers. Eventually the members took ownership of the Center shaping it to offer more opportunities for employment.

families finding opportunitiesYears later, the vision has expanded to encompass so much more. Now with four programs in full operation, the opportunities for family economic security are expanding. The road to employment can be long and arduous, but at the Chavez Center the individualized attention brings hope to more and more families. Low-income and unemployed residents find the training, support, job connections, and career guidance that they need to get back on their feet. Since the unprecedented establishment and economic development center in Concord, we have reached out to more than 2400 area residents.
